In the demanding world of manufacturing, precision is paramount. Removing chips efficiently and effectively is crucial for maintaining optimal tool performance and achieving high-quality finishes. A magnetic coolant filter serves as a vital component in this process, providing a efficient solution for chip removal within the fluid. By utilizing powerful magnets to attract ferrous metal chips from the flowing coolant, these filters effectively prevent debris from clogging cutting tools and damaging workpieces. This promotes smoother machining operations, extends tool life, and ultimately enhances the overall accuracy of the final product.

  • Magnetic coolant filters come in various configurations to accommodate different machine tools and production requirements.
  • Regular maintenance of the filter, which includes cleaning or replacing the magnet array, is essential for optimal performance.

Vacuum Filters: Reliable Separation of Particles from Fluids

Vacuum filters play a vital role in various industrial and laboratory applications. These systems function by exploiting the principle of suction to draw fluid through a porous. This process effectively separates solid particles from the stream, resulting in a clarified output. The effectiveness of vacuum filtration depends on several factors, including the material of filter media used, the suction force, and the volume per unit time of the fluid.

  • Moreover, vacuum filters offer benefits such as high filtration efficiency and user-friendliness.
  • Consequently, they are widely employed in diverse fields, spanning water treatment, pharmaceutical production, and food processing.
